What is Acai?
Acai, or Euterpe oleracea, is an elegant palm tree native to the Amazon basin, celebrated primarily for its nutrient-dense berries. This slender, ringed-trunk palm can majestically ascend to heights of up to 25 meters (82 feet), distinguishing itself with graceful, feathery fronds that form a verdant crown at its apex.
Originating from the humid, tropical rainforests of Central and South America, particularly thriving in Brazil, Peru, Ecuador, Colombia, and Venezuela, Acai belongs to the Arecaceae family. Its preferred habitat often includes floodplains and riparian zones, where it benefits from the rich, moist soil deposited by rivers.
The plant's most coveted offering is its small, dark purple fruit, the acai berry, which strikingly resembles an oversized blueberry. These berries develop in bountiful clusters known as panicles, with each cluster potentially yielding hundreds of fruits. This prolific production makes Acai harvesting a vital economic activity and a sustainable source of livelihood for many indigenous communities across the Amazon.
Historically, Acai has been a dietary cornerstone for Amazonian populations. It's traditionally consumed as a nutrient-rich beverage, often referred to as 'wine,' or as a thick, sustaining porridge, and frequently plays an integral role in cultural ceremonies and daily sustenance.

Chemical Constituents & Phytochemistry
The profound health benefits of Acai are fundamentally rooted in its rich and complex phytochemistry. This Amazonian fruit is a treasure trove of bioactive compounds, each contributing to its remarkable medicinal profile.
Here's a breakdown of its key chemical constituents:
| Constituent Class | Key Compounds | Primary Bioactivities |
|---|---|---|
| Anthocyanins | Cyanidin-3-glucoside, Cyanidin-3-rutinoside, Delphinidin, Peonidin | Potent antioxidant, anti-inflammatory, cardioprotective, neuroprotective, visual health support |
| Flavonoids | Quercetin, Orientin, Vitexin, Isovitexin, Luteolin, Apigenin | Antioxidant, anti-inflammatory, immunomodulatory, anti-allergic, vasoprotective |
| Phenolic Acids | Gallic acid, Ferulic acid, Vanillic acid, Ellagic acid, Protocatechuic acid | Strong antioxidant, anti-inflammatory, antimicrobial, potential anticancer activities |
| Proanthocyanidins | Oligomeric and polymeric forms | Antioxidant, anti-inflammatory, cardioprotective, antimicrobial |
| Fatty Acids | Oleic acid (Omega-9), Linoleic acid (Omega-6), Palmitic acid | Cardiovascular health support, skin health, energy source, cellular membrane integrity |
| Polysaccharides | Arabinogalactan, other complex fibers | Immunomodulatory, prebiotic effects, digestive health, satiety |
| Sterols | Beta-sitosterol, Stigmasterol, Campesterol | Cholesterol-lowering effects, anti-inflammatory |
| Vitamins & Minerals | Vitamin A (as beta-carotene), Vitamin C, Vitamin E, Iron, Calcium, Magnesium, Potassium | Essential micronutrients for overall health, metabolic processes, immune function |
The deep purple hue of Acai is primarily attributed to its high concentration of anthocyanins, particularly cyanidin-3-glucoside and cyanidin-3-rutinoside. These powerful pigments act as formidable free radical scavengers, playing a crucial role in reducing oxidative stress throughout the body.
Beyond anthocyanins, Acai contains a diverse array of flavonoids such as quercetin, orientin, vitexin, and isovitexin. These compounds work synergistically, amplifying Acai's anti-inflammatory, antioxidant, and cardioprotective properties. For example, quercetin is well-known for its ability to stabilize mast cells and reduce histamine release, contributing to anti-allergic effects.
Phenolic acids, including gallic acid, ferulic acid, vanillic acid, and ellagic acid, further bolster Acai's antioxidant capacity. Scientific investigations have revealed that these compounds possess significant anti-inflammatory and potential anticancer activities, contributing to cellular protection and overall health resilience.

Acai is also uniquely rich in healthy fats, predominantly monounsaturated fatty acids like oleic acid (Omega-9), similar to olive oil, and essential polyunsaturated fatty acids like linoleic acid (Omega-6). These fats are vital for cellular membrane integrity, nutrient absorption, and supporting cardiovascular health.

Furthermore, Acai's fiber content, including complex polysaccharides like arabinogalactans, not only aids digestion but also exhibits immunomodulatory properties and acts as a prebiotic, fostering a healthy gut microbiome. The presence of plant sterols like beta-sitosterol also contributes to its cholesterol-lowering potential.

Traditional Uses in Amazonian Communities
In the Amazon Rainforest, particularly among the Caboclo populations of Brazil, Acai is an essential part of the diet and traditional healing practices. The berries are primarily processed into a thick, nutrient-dense beverage known as 'vinho de açaí' (acai wine) by soaking and mashing the pulp. This 'wine' is consumed daily, providing vital energy and nutrients.
Traditionally, Acai has been used to alleviate various ailments. It's often given to help with digestive issues, boost energy during periods of physical exertion, and support overall vitality. The fruit's rich nutritional profile made it a crucial resource for sustaining health in remote areas, often blended with tapioca, fish, or other local foods to create a balanced meal.
Beyond the fruit, parts of the Acai palm have also been utilized. The heart of palm is eaten, and even the leaves and roots have been incorporated into remedies for fevers, pain, and skin conditions, highlighting the holistic appreciation for this versatile plant.

Safety Profile, Side Effects & Contraindications
Acai is generally considered safe for most individuals when consumed in moderation as part of a balanced diet. However, like any food or supplement, it's important to be aware of potential side effects, interactions, and contraindications, especially given its potent bioactive compounds.
Potential Side Effects
The most commonly reported side effects related to Acai consumption are typically mild and often associated with excessive intake:
- Digestive Upset: Acai is an excellent source of dietary fiber. While beneficial for most, a sudden increase in fiber intake, particularly with excessive consumption of Acai pulp or powder, can lead to mild gastrointestinal discomfort. This may manifest as bloating, gas, abdominal cramps, or diarrhea in sensitive individuals. It's advisable to gradually introduce Acai into your diet to allow your system to adjust.
- Allergic Reactions: Although rare, some individuals may experience allergic reactions to Acai. Symptoms can include skin rashes, hives, itching, swelling (especially of the face, lips, or throat), and in severe cases, respiratory issues or anaphylaxis. Individuals with known allergies to other palm fruits or berries should exercise caution. If you suspect an allergic reaction, discontinue use immediately and seek medical attention.
- Caloric Intake: While Acai itself is relatively low in sugar, its global popularity in 'Acai bowls' often leads to combinations with added sugars, syrups, granola, and other high-calorie toppings. These additions can significantly increase the caloric and sugar content of a serving, potentially contributing to weight gain if not consumed mindfully. Always be aware of what's added to your Acai products.

How to Grow Acai at Home
Growing Acai (Euterpe oleracea) at home, especially outside its native Amazonian habitat, can be a rewarding challenge. These tropical palms thrive in very specific conditions, but with careful attention, it's possible to cultivate them in suitable environments or controlled settings.
Here’s a step-by-step guide to growing Acai:
- Acquire Quality Seeds or Suckers:
- Seeds: Acai is primarily propagated by seeds. Source fresh seeds from a reputable supplier, as they have a relatively short viability period. Seeds should be cleaned of any pulp residue before planting.
- Suckers: For faster growth, you can propagate Acai vegetatively through suckers that emerge from the base of mature plants. If you have access to an established Acai palm, carefully separate a sucker with roots for replanting.
- Prepare Your Growing Medium:
- Soil Requirements: Acai palms prefer well-drained, fertile, organic-rich soils. Mimic their natural habitat by using a potting mix that is loamy and retains moisture but does not become waterlogged. A blend of peat moss, perlite, and a rich compost works well.
- pH Level: They generally prefer slightly acidic to neutral soil, with a pH range of 5.0 to 7.0.
- Planting the Seeds or Suckers:
- Seeds: Plant seeds about 1 inch deep in individual pots or seed trays. Keep the soil consistently moist and warm. Germination can be erratic, taking anywhere from a few weeks to several months.
- Suckers: Plant suckers in larger pots or directly into the ground if conditions permit, ensuring the root ball is adequately covered.
- Provide Ideal Light Conditions:
- Sunlight: Acai palms require full sun to partial shade. In extremely hot climates, some afternoon shade can prevent leaf scorch. If growing indoors, place them near a south-facing window or use strong grow lights for at least 6-8 hours daily.
- Ensure Adequate Water and Humidity:
- Watering: These palms thrive in consistently moist soil, reflecting their floodplain origins. Water regularly, ensuring the soil never dries out completely, but avoid standing water which can lead to root rot. Good drainage is key.
- Humidity: Acai demands high humidity, mimicking the Amazon rainforest. In dry climates or indoors, use a humidifier, mist the plants frequently, or place pots on pebble trays filled with water to increase ambient humidity.
- Maintain Optimal Temperature:
- Temperature: Acai is a tropical plant and is highly sensitive to cold. It thrives in warm temperatures between 20-35°C (68-95°F). Temperatures below 15°C (59°F) can cause stress and damage, and frost is fatal.
- Location: If you live in a subtropical or tropical climate (USDA zones 10-11+), you might be able to grow Acai outdoors. Otherwise, a greenhouse or a warm, bright indoor space is essential.
- Fertilization:
- Feeding: Fertilize every 2-3 months during the growing season (spring and summer) with a balanced, slow-release palm fertilizer or an organic compost. Look for fertilizers with micronutrients like magnesium and iron.
- Pest and Disease Management:
- Vigilance: Monitor for common palm pests such as spider mites, mealybugs, and scale insects, especially in indoor environments. Treat promptly with insecticidal soaps or neem oil. Good air circulation helps prevent fungal issues.
- Patience and Support:
- Growth Rate: Acai palms are relatively fast-growing once established, but it can take 3-5 years for them to mature and start producing fruit, even under ideal conditions. Provide structural support if needed as they grow tall.

Interesting Facts & Cultural Significance
Acai is not just a fruit; it's a symbol of sustenance, economic vitality, and cultural identity for millions in the Amazon. Its journey from an Amazonian staple to a global 'superfood' is filled with fascinating details.
A Lifeline for Amazonian Communities: For centuries, Acai has been a dietary cornerstone for indigenous and riparian communities throughout the Amazon basin. It forms a significant portion of their daily caloric intake, often consumed at every meal. The phrase "lifeblood of the Amazon" is not an exaggeration when describing its importance to local populations.
The "Palm that Cries": In some local dialects, the Acai palm is affectionately known as the "palm that cries." This poetic name refers to the fact that the fruit bunches, once harvested, drip a watery liquid, which is the precursor to the thick, purple 'wine' or pulp.
Sustainable Harvest: The traditional harvesting of Acai berries is an incredibly sustainable practice. Harvesters, often young men, climb the tall, slender palms using only a "peconha" (a foot sling made from palm fiber) to reach the fruit clusters at the top. This method ensures the palm itself is unharmed, allowing for continuous regeneration and providing a renewable resource for generations.
More Than Just Berries: Every part of the Acai palm is utilized. The heart of palm is a culinary delicacy, while the leaves are used for making thatch, baskets, and hats. The trunks, after the palm's productive life, can be used for construction. This holistic use exemplifies a deep respect for the plant.
The 'Superfood' Phenomenon: Acai's meteoric rise to global 'superfood' status began in the early 2000s, largely propelled by its exceptional nutritional profile and heavy marketing. This surge in demand has provided new economic opportunities for Amazonian communities but also brought challenges related to sustainable practices and market regulation.
Local Names: While globally known as Acai, it has various local names. In some regions of Brazil, it's simply "açaí," pronounced 'ah-sigh-EE'. In other parts of South America, variations exist, but the core name remains quite consistent due to its widespread recognition.
A Sacred Plant: For some indigenous groups, Acai holds spiritual significance, often integrated into cultural ceremonies and viewed as a gift from nature that sustains life and health.
High-Value Export: Brazil is by far the largest producer and exporter of Acai. The global demand has transformed the Acai industry into a multi-billion dollar market, creating both immense wealth and a need for stringent environmental and labor standards.
